Notre Dame pitcher Temple had himself a weekend, gets recognized

The Irish baseball team won another weekend series. Copy, paste, print. It’s been a reoccurring theme since Link Jarrett took over the program, and early this year it’s been three series played, and three series victories.

Two of those have been sweeps, this weekend being another one. The Sunday starter, Austin Temple made Minnesota miserable, taking a no-hitter into the seventh inning while striking out a career-high 9 Gophers. For his efforts he was named the MVP of the Cambria College Classic, but the recognition didn’t stop there for Temple.

On Monday, Temple was named the ACC pitcher of the week for his gem this past Sunday.

The Irish ultimately won the game, 3-1, taking all three games against the Big Ten foes in the CCC.

With their three win, the Irish improved to 8-1 on the year and once again are looking like a team that has College World Series aspirations.
